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Langley (Berks) to Markinch start from as little as £51.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Langley (Berks) to Markinch start from £100.80 one way, or £211.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Langley (Berks) to Markinch are available for £205.00 one way, or £409.60 return

Facilities & Amenities at Langley (Berks) Station

The station boasts an array of amenities designed to ease your travel experience. You’ll find ticket machines strategically placed at the main entrance and Station Road entrance, making it simple to collect tickets purchased online. An induction loop is available for those with hearing aids, ensuring everyone can access information comfortably. While there might not be a plethora of shopping or dining options at the station, basic facilities like toilets, including accessible ones and baby changing facilities, are present to accommodate your needs.

Langley (Berks) is committed to accessibility, offering full step-free access across all platforms. Though there isn’t a physical waiting room, platforms offer ample seating. There’s a focus on ensuring travel ease for everyone, with staff assistance and ramps for train boarding readily available. CCTV ensures safety while traveling, and customer help points are strategically located for any queries or assistance needed.

The Essentials: Facilities at Markinch Train Station

The station is equipped with various facilities to ease your journey. For those purchasing tickets on-site, the Ticket Office is open Monday to Friday from 06:45 to 13:15, and on Saturday from 08:10 to 14:40. Ticket machines are available for flexibility, and online purchased tickets can be collected effortlessly at the machines. Accessibility is a key consideration, with accessible machines and an induction loop available. However, smartcards are not issued here.

Help and support facilities are available, with staff assistance provided during the Ticket Office hours. There are also useful customer help points scattered throughout the station, and for those needing further assistance, information is provided through both departure screens and announcements. If you've left something behind or need a bit of extra help, ScotRail offers a dedicated lost property service, operational from 07:00 to 21:00 daily.

Accessibility and Support

Markinch Station shines when it comes to accessibility. A Category A station, it offers step-free access to all platforms, making it easy for passengers with mobility issues to navigate their way around. However, it’s advised to take note of the more pronounced stepping distance between the platform and train on Platform 1. There are no accessible taxis directly at the station, so planning ahead is recommended if required.

Though there are no accessible toilets or baby changing facilities, standard toilets are available on Platform 2 during Ticket Office hours. A waiting room and seating areas ensure comfort while you await your departure.
